heroinechic · 17/07/2025 07:29

Congratulations! easy@home aren’t great for progression, if you want a dye stealer take a first response.

Once you’re out of the woods for a chemical (which you are) there’s no point in testing. It tells you nothing about how the baby is developing and HCG levels can take a while to drop even if there is a problem. The fact you're on here worrying about it shows that it’s doing more harm than good.
